// resolveDiscordRefs resolves channel references (<#id> → #channel-name) and
|
||||||
|
// expands Discord message links to show the linked message content.
|
||||||
|
// Only links pointing to the same guild are expanded to prevent cross-guild leakage.
|
||||||
|
func (c *DiscordChannel) resolveDiscordRefs(s *discordgo.Session, text string, guildID string) string {
|
||||||
|
// 1. Resolve channel references: <#id> → #channel-name
|
||||||
|
text = channelRefRe.ReplaceAllStringFunc(text, func(match string) string {
|
||||||
|
parts := channelRefRe.FindStringSubmatch(match)
|
||||||
|
if len(parts) < 2 {
|
||||||
|
return match
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
// Prefer session state cache to avoid API calls
|
||||||
|
if ch, err := s.State.Channel(parts[1]); err == nil {
|
||||||
|
return "#" + ch.Name
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
if ch, err := s.Channel(parts[1]); err == nil {
|
||||||
|
return "#" + ch.Name
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
return match
|
||||||
|
})
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// 2. Expand Discord message links (max 3, same guild only)
|
||||||
|
matches := msgLinkRe.FindAllStringSubmatch(text, 3)
|
||||||
|
for _, m := range matches {
|
||||||
|
if len(m) < 4 {
|
||||||
|
continue
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
linkGuildID, channelID, messageID := m[1], m[2], m[3]
|
||||||
|
// Security: only expand links from the same guild
|
||||||
|
if linkGuildID != guildID {
|
||||||
|
continue
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
msg, err := s.ChannelMessage(channelID, messageID)
|
||||||
|
if err != nil || msg == nil || msg.Content == "" {
|
||||||
|
continue
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
author := "unknown"
|
||||||
|
if msg.Author != nil {
|
||||||
|
author = msg.Author.Username
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
text += fmt.Sprintf("\n[linked message from %s]: %s", author, msg.Content)
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
return text
|
||||||
|
}
